  • The Eagles' Nest Stadium

    Address:
    El Nido de Los Águilas, Calz. Cuauhtémoc s/n, Las Fuentes, 21239 Mexicali, Baja California, Mexico .

    The Eagles' Nest Stadium, better known as El Nido, is a baseball stadium located in the city of Mexicali, Baja California. It currently serves as the home of the Mexicali Eagles, a Mexican professional baseball team that competes in the Pacific Mexican League.

  • The Sun of the Child Museum

    Address:
    Comandante Alfonso Esquer, Zona Industrial, 21010 Mexicali, B.C., Mexico .

    The Sun of the Child Museum is a museum aimed at cultivating the interest of children, youth, and adults in themes related to Culture, Science, Technology, and the Environment. Its purpose is to be highly appealing and engaging, primarily for the Mexicali community.

  • The Cathedral of Our Lady of Guadalupe

    Address:
    C. José María Morelos 192, Primera, 21100 Mexicali, B.C. .

    This church was consecrated by the Most Excellent Bishop D. Alfredo Galindo, M.Sp.S., on November 21, 1955, on the third anniversary of the visit made by the Queen and Conqueror Our Lady of Loreto on the occasion of the fiftieth anniversary of the founding of this city of Mexicali.

  • The City Forest and Zoo

    Address:
    C. Alvarado, Esperanza, Mexicali, Baja California, Mexico .

    The City Forest and Zoo is a public park located in the Historic Center district of Mexicali, Baja California. Inaugurated in 1964 by the city's mayor, engineer Carlos Rubio Parra, the recreational and natural space quickly became an icon for the community of Mexicali.
